Kezdőoldal » Számítástechnika » Programozás » Hogyan automatizálható több...

Hogyan automatizálható több program egymás utáni futtattatása (EP-Launch, Excel)?

Figyelt kérdés

A folyamat a következő; Az EP-Launch (EnergyPlus) szimulációs program megnyitása -> a legelső idf fájlt betölti és leszimulálja -> szimulálás lefutása után a C:\EPTEMP-00000001 mappában HTML fájlként elmentett végeredmény megnyitásra kerül sor az Excel-ben, ahol a megfelelő sorai és oszlopai másolásra kerülnek -> ennek a "segéd" Excelnek a bezárásával (menteni nem kell) egy már meglévő Excel fájlban egy új munkafüzetet létrehozva a másolt adatok beillesztésre kerülnek és ezekből diagram készül -> mentés.

Utána a ciklus újra kezdődik a következő idf fájl megnyitásával, szimulálásával, és az adott adatok a már meglévő Excel fájlba, ismét új munkafüzet nyitásával beillesztésre kerül és diagram készül. Munkafüzetek elnevezése a számok noveökevő sorrendje szerint. (1, 2, 3...stb.) történik. A diagramok címe elé az adott munkafüzet száma szerepel. Így egységesítve az adott munkafüzethez az annak megfelelő diagram tartozik.



Mivel itt több ezer fájl szimulálása és kiértékelése történne, ezt a folyamatot hogyan lehet legegyszerűbben automatizálni, esetleg egy programba összefűzni?


A segítséget előre is köszönöm!



#Excel #Visual Basic #EnergyPlus #Kötegelt feldolgozás #több program egymás utáni futásának automatizálása #Excel macro #EP-Launch #EP-Macro
2015. júl. 14. 13:26
 1/1 CspCsj ***** válasza:

Az első fele nem tűnik bonyolultnak, - ahogy látom az EP-Launch tud IDF fájllistát is kezelni: "Group of Input Files" fülön megadhatsz teljes mappát.

Utána meg Excel-ben egy makróval az összes HTML fájl egészét vagy részeit munkafüzetekbe lehet fűzni.

Minta több fájl megnyitására:

[link]

2015. júl. 15. 09:58
Hasznos számodra ez a válasz?

Kapcsolódó kérdések:





Minden jog fenntartva © 2024, www.gyakorikerdesek.hu
GYIK | Szabályzat | Jogi nyilatkozat | Adatvédelem | Cookie beállítások | WebMinute Kft. | Facebook | Kapcsolat: info(kukac)gyakorikerdesek.hu

A weboldalon megjelenő anyagok nem minősülnek szerkesztői tartalomnak, előzetes ellenőrzésen nem esnek át, az üzemeltető véleményét nem tükrözik.
Ha kifogással szeretne élni valamely tartalommal kapcsolatban, kérjük jelezze e-mailes elérhetőségünkön!